Superintendent: Restrictions on other employment; designation as executive and administrative head of facility

Official statutory text

1. Except as otherwise provided in NRS 284.143 , the superintendent of a facility shall devote his or her entire time to the duties of that position and follow no other gainful employment or occupation.

2. The superintendent of a facility is the executive and administrative head of the facility, subject to administrative supervision by the Administrator of the Division of Child and Family Services.
